Dear Mr. Uslan:

Thank you for joining our legislative update conference call last week with James Christoferson, Deputy Chief of Staff to Senator Hutchison and Jarrod Thompson of the Aviation Subcommittee of the Senate Commerce Committee. By continuing our dialogue with these key senior staff members, you helped strengthen f an important relationship the Alliance relies upon to ensure that aviation remains safe and accessible for every American.

As we learned on the call, it is highly unlikely that a user fee will be passed in any form by this Congress. Unfortunately, we also learned on the call that the final passage of our hard won “compromise” legislation that relies exclusively on the fuel tax is also unlikely. While we will continue our efforts to gain final passage of the FAA bill this year, our focus must now also be on the next Congress and the administration, Democratic or Republican, that will take office in January.
